4. Brett Favre: 71,838

When Favre played his final NFL season in 2010 with the Minnesota Vikings, he was the leader in all-time passing yards and touchdowns.

More than a decade after his retirement, the Hall of Fame QB remains one of just four passers in an elite group who have reached 70,000 passing yards in the regular season.

Passing numbers in the NFL were lower when Favre was in his prime than they are these days, but he is helped by having played in 302 games. Only Brady has more to his name among the top 25 QBs.
